Kamilah Harrison

I have been seeing this place and now after visiting I wish I would have dined here much sooner. I love how it's tucked away with a super cute patio. I decided to sit outdoors because it was such a nice day today. We ordered the Alex's Big Rip sandwich and the Flame Grilled Fresh Salmon with a side of the hand-mashed guacamole. Everything was so tasty. That side of guacamole had a surprising kick which I liked because I love spicy food. And the mango avocado salsa was also unexpectedly really delicious. And I love how they just dropped off a bag of focaccia bread. I'll definitely be back to try more things on the menu.

Kelly Lozano

I've been going to Pam's since it opened. My daughter was 4 years old then, and she is about to turn 25, so that's how I always remember how long they've been there. The food has always been great, but this place has only gotten better with age. Everyone I am going to mention who works there is family, one way or another.David, the owner, can be found there pretty much every night of the week. His sons cook in the kitchen. He has definitely taught them well. Not only is great food the key, but consistency is just as important, and this is always evident at every visit. The menu is very diverse, and offers something for pretty much everyone. The lunch menu and dinner menu differ greatly. At lunchtime, there are many soups, salads and sandwiches, and dinner time offers a wide array of dishes. (Their soups are always an excellent choice, day or night). I've yet to have anything on the menu that I didn't fully enjoy. David is a very knowledgeable and personable owner, who obviously takes great pride in his establishment. He has taught his sons and his other employees very well.Sisters, Linda and Val, who can be found working there pretty much all the time, (Val during the day, and Linda mainly at night) not only wait on tables and take care of a myriad of other responsibilities, are also responsible for making the best cakes, cupcakes, and desserts I've ever had. (This is coming from someone who actually really does not like cake or cupcakes.) I'm not kidding. The cupcakes are so moist, often have fillings in them, and have the creamiest, not too sweet frosting I have ever had in my life! I truly challenge anyone to disagree with this. I have been told that a gal named Sky is now also helping out the girls with making some desserts. (By the way, if you do go to Pam's, you need to see Linda and Val side by side to realize that they are actually two different people!)Ric also wears many, many hats. He often greets people, he answers the telephone, he takes to go orders, he ensures that the to go orders are packed correctly, and he serves people who decide to sit at the bar or in the bar area. I happen to know that he interviews and hires much of the staff, just through random conversations we have had over time. I am definitely minimizing what he does because he does a great deal more than that. He manages the place, and does a great job at it!I'm certain there are people I haven't named, (because I am terrible with names) but I go there a lot for a reason: The food is consistently great, and more so, the customer service is incomparable.I have a friend from this industry who visits me occasionally, and even though we may be in the mood for a cocktail, she and I will agree that I'd prefer a good glass of wine, and she'd prefer a nice draught beer, because sitting at that little bar, and visiting with Ric, seeing the folks that work there and dedicate themselves so fully, and even making new friends with other customers, is far, far better than a cocktail I can easily go home and make later on, if I still want it.I've come to consider these people my friends. They are genuine, they are talented, and they are more and more unique in this day and age. This is a tough industry, particularly for individual owners. If you're on the fence about where to go on any given day or night, I recommend going here. Just be sure to check their hours and days of operation.

Renee

The asian chicken salad was incredibly lackluster and the dressing that comes with it is awful! A sad little pile of pale cold chicken on a pile of greens served with dressing that is far too thick and has no taste other than intense salty garlic. In fact, they may actually just dish out some mashed garlic in a jar from the store and call it dressing. I couldn’t find any cabbage on the plate, though the menu listed it as a primary ingredient. I took one bite and told the waitress that I did not like it at all, and declined a box to take it home, but I was charged for it, though I ordered an entree too, so removing it wouldn’t have hurt them much at all. And I dare anyone to try to eat what I was served. Truly atrocious! The chipotle chicken sandwich was good, as was the mango salsa served with it. But the salad was as bad as the sandwich was good, so I give the place three stars out of generosity. By my estimate, you have a 50/50 chance of loving your meal or being served something completely unacceptable and inedible then being charged a premium for it when it goes untouched. (Worked in restaurants for years, and it is unheard of to charge for something someone does not like to the extent that they do not eat any of it) Roll the dice if you’re feeling lucky.
